The tools exist. The data exists. The failure is structural — and it keeps repeating because nobody has rebuilt the infrastructure.
Gainsight and ChurnZero were built for 20-person CS teams with dedicated ops. At Series A/B, they add complexity, not clarity.
Every tool asks for clean CRM data, integrated product analytics, and a CS ops person to maintain it. Most teams have none of that.
Health scores are everywhere. Knowing an account is at risk without knowing what to do is just anxiety with a dashboard.
When a signal is visible, each rep improvises differently. Some act, some freeze. The outcome depends on the rep, not the system.

Four steps. Under 5 minutes to go live. The playbooks come from what actually works — not a template library.
Paste a CSV with account name, domain, and renewal date. That's all Rivive needs to start. No API keys. No OAuth flows. No engineer required.
Rivive watches news, leadership changes, funding events, and company signals for every account domain. By morning, your feed is live.
Rivive surfaces what it found and asks if it's relevant. One tap per signal. Your rep confirms or dismisses — no typing, no forms, no admin.
Based on confirmed signals, Rivive recommends the right structured intervention — built from what actually worked across real CS teams, not templates.
Every morning, Rivive surfaces what changed across your accounts overnight. Automated detections from external signals sit alongside smart check-in prompts.
Your rep doesn't go looking for problems. Problems come to them — pre-categorised, sourced, and with a clear action attached.
When a rep says "something feels off," Rivive turns that intuition into structured data. One signal at a time. One tap each.
25 signal types across 5 families — relationship, company, financial, engagement, and competitive. Each confirmed signal updates the risk score instantly and unlocks the right playbook.
